#10fc78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#10fc78 is composed of 6.3% red, 98.8%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.4%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 146.4 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 52.5%. #10fc78 color hex could be obtained by blending #20fff0 with #00f900.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#10fc78 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#10fc78 has RGB values of R:16, G:252,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 1113208.
